Don't bother with any of them! For $200 you can get a pretty kitted out Lenovo Thinkcentre, Dell Optiplex, or HP Elite/Prodesk that'll beat the stuffing out of any of them.

And since you're concerned about size, the Tiny/Mini versions of the office PCs are in fact, tiny. Just 1 liter in volume.
